服务器域名文件 (zone file) 是一个文本文件,它将域名映射到其相关的 IP 地址。它对于互联网的正常运作至关重要,因为它是域名系统 (DNS) 的基础。
服务器域名文件的容量和安全性可能会对网站和在线服务构成风险。本文将探讨这些风险,并提供缓解措施,以确保服务器域名文件的安全和健壮性。
服务器域名文件容量的风险
服务器域名文件可以变得非常大,这可能会使用专用 DNS 服务器:为大型网站或在线服务使用专用 DNS 服务器可以提供更大的存储容量和性能优势。
服务器域名文件安全的风险
除了容量问题之外,服务器域名文件也可能面临以下安全风险:
- DNS 劫持:攻击者可以劫持 DNS 服务器或修改服务器域名文件,将流量重定向到虚假网站或恶意软件。这可能会导致网络钓鱼、数据泄露和其他网络安全威胁。
- 缓存中毒:攻击者可以向缓存 DNS 服务器发送带有错误信息的请求,从而使后续请求返回错误的 IP 地址。这可能导致域名解析故障和网站访问中断。
- 区域传输攻击:未经授权的访问者可以从 DNS 服务器请求区域传输,并获得服务器域名文件副本。这可能会泄露敏感数据,例如 IP 地址和用户记录。
缓解服务器域名文件安全风险的措施
以下措施可以帮助缓解服务器域名文件安全风险:
- 使用 DNSSEC:DNSSEC 是一种安全协议,用于对 DNS 记录进行身份验证,从而防止 DNS 劫持和缓存中毒。
- 启用 DNS 请求签名 (DNSSEC):DNS 请求签名通过对 DNS 请求进行签名,确保它们来自可信来源,从而进一步提高安全性。
- 限制区域传输访问:仅允许授权的 IP 地址执行区域传输,以防止未经授权的访问。
- 监控 DNS 活动:监控 DNS 查询和服务器活动,检测任何可疑或恶意的行为。
结论
服务器域名文件容量和安全对于互联网的正常运作至关重要。通过了解潜在风险并实施适当的缓解措施,组织可以保护其服务器域名文件,确保网站和在线服务的可靠性和安全性。